#163717 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#163717 is composed of 8.6% red, 21.6% green and 9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60% cyan, 0% magenta, 58.2% yellow and 78.4% black. It has a hue angle of 121.8 degrees, a saturation of 42.9% and a lightness of 15.1%. #163717 color hex could be obtained by blending #2c6e2e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#163717 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#163717 has RGB values of R:22, G:55, B:23 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:0.58, K:0.78. Its decimal value is 1455895.
